Output 632f15693657d1a233b1e7a134bf8af2f7c029a1cc62a79c6f86a6f5fcea680f:0

value
1621669
script pubkey
OP_HASH160 OP_PUSHBYTES_20 15d2397ca0e1816f6601124f5850743cdaca5b81 OP_EQUAL
address
33gPxEKpd769vXWC4VwEJ7hwaiEpLKyh5S
transaction
632f15693657d1a233b1e7a134bf8af2f7c029a1cc62a79c6f86a6f5fcea680f
spent
true